Zbigniew Brzezinski: If Ukraine does not fall apart, then Putin will be forced to find another way out

Well-known American political scientist Zbigniew Brzezinski gave an interview with German weekly "Der Spiegel", which is very lucidly explained the Germans that NATO will fight if Russia would attack the Baltics, and why the West is obliged to defend Ukraine. Brzezinski's interview is the perfect backdrop scandalous talk the same "Der Spiegel" with Sergei Karaganov and shows that the "hawkish positions" and worse in the West and in Russia.

SPIEGEL: Mr. Brzezinski, do not you think that the beginning of a new Cold War between the West and Russia?

Brzezinski: So it has long begun. Fortunately, as earlier version of what would happen real "hot" war is unlikely.

SPIEGEL: The last time the Cold War lasted 40 years - this time we expect about the same?

Brzezinski: I do not think. Many factors are at this time very different. If Ukraine can not fall apart from the inside in the near future - the leader in Russia will be forced to look for other approaches. I really hope that he is smart enough to act in accordance with the situation - better late than never.

SPIEGEL: And he's so smart?

Brzezinski: It is difficult to accurately answer your question. In any case, I can say that it is internally cunning, has a sixth sense, he can feel the difference. From the last of his actions, I was saying, I can not understand one thing - donate 40 million? People who would never have become the enemies of Russia under other circumstances. It is a risky move.

SPIEGEL: Is this right for NATO to throw heavy weapons in eastern Europe and the Baltic Sea?

Brzezinski: I do not understand. Counter-question - Do you think it is right to shift troops to the territory of an independent state after a large part of the state was able to grab for themselves?

SPIEGEL: You mean the fact that Putin made in Ukraine?

Brzezinski: Remember - you should always consider the situation from both sides. I am against war, but you must understand that every action must have a reaction. Furthermore! If this rule is violated - the chances that there will be war, significantly increasing.

SPIEGEL: Yes, but do not like the West's actions provoked Russian propaganda?

Brzezinski: I still do not understand you. We have no right to transfer troops in an apparent friendly and willing to this country, who are full members of our unit, and for which the time has come when there is a real threat?

SPIEGEL: Yes, but then the question is whether it plays into the hands of Putin and his propaganda?

Brzezinski: The same argument was used in a situation with Hitler. In a situation with his invasion of the Sudetenland and Austria. Remind me how it ended?

SPIEGEL: You compare Hitler and Putin?

Brzezinski: There are similarities and differences. In particular, Hitler never wanted to get rich personally. Putin another. A particularly dangerous by the fact that Putin is by nature a gambler.

SPIEGEL: Well, let's say, Putin will attack on the Baltic Sea. NATO is at war?

Brzezinski: What a strange question. By itself. To this end, NATO, in fact, created. If we all tell you that with us, you can do what you want, the good certainly will not.

SPIEGEL: According to a survey in Germany, the majority of Germans against German participation in military action in the case of aggravation of the situation in the Baltic Sea.

Brzezinski: How many percent of Germans would like to see the United States helped to Germany if Germany attacked?

SPIEGEL: Well, it goes without a majority.

Brzezinski: Well, as I am about the same. In general, look for Lithuania - a small country declares that they will defend all its features. Dot. It should be a shame to you, the Germans. Though in fact I am sure that the Germans "in the case of the case" changed his mind and will still be fighting.
